We have been able to gather additional data about the causes of this issue, which are due to usage patterns in the Access Database Engine with networked files that did not cause issues with previous versions of Windows, but no longer work properly. On Windows 10 specifically, this issue is first noted when using version 1803.

 

As per the above statement given in the URL, I could articulate that cause of this issue is usage pattern in the access database engine with network file.

Issue was not occurring with windows earlier versions but on win 10 version, this issue is being occurred.

 

 

July 9, 2020 update: We have not been able to fully deploy the fix due to new issues that occur only when the fix is present.  We are continuing to work on the problem.
